Abstract
The utility model discloses a kind of portable safe boom hoistings of well lid, including track frame body, track frame body is equipped with lifting guide rail, lifting slide along lifting guide rail sliding is installed on lifting guide rail, hoisting bracket is connected with by folding device on lifting slide, the axis swinging axle parallel with guide rail is lifted by crane is rotatably equipped on hoisting bracket, screw is fixedly connected on swinging axle, elevating screw is installed in screw, the lower end of elevating screw is connected with hanging device, and the upper end of elevating screw is equipped with lead screw manipulation device;Track frame body is equipped with boom hoisting mobile mechanism;Track frame body is equipped with frame body Equipoising support apparatus far from the end of kiln well;The utility model is structurally reasonable, easy to operate, easy to use, well lid can easily be sling to and be moved away from kiln well edge, time saving and energy saving, work efficiency is high;It only needs manpower to carry out auxiliary operation, there is reliable operational safety;Due to having folding and locomotive function, it is suitable for different use environments, carrying and convenient transport after folding.

Background technique
Currently, electric power transmission is broadly divided into two ways, one is overhead line power transmission modes, and one is underground transmission sides
Formula.Wherein, overhead line power transmission mode be power cord supportted using electric pole, the transmission of electricity supporters such as tower bar built on ground it is liftoff
Face, to realize a kind of power transmission mode for facilitating power Transmission and safety power transmission.Underground transmission mode is to grow up in recent years
A kind of New type of transmission, be to carry out power Transmission by way of in infrastructure electric power transmission channel.Underground transmission
The advantages of mode is that occupancy ground space is small, transmits electricity highly-safe, but high construction cost, is particularly suitable for using in city.Ground
Lower power transmission mode is installed and is checked, safeguarded to underground passway for transmitting electricity and several affiliated facilities by electric power kiln well.
The primary structure of electric power kiln well includes the well lid of kiln well ontology and buckle closure on kiln well edge.Kiln well ontology two sides are equipped with side
Mouthful, it is separately connected two sections of electric power transmission channels.It is typically provided two spaced through holes on well lid, is penetrated through by the two
Hole, maintenance personnel can raise well lid.After raising well lid, maintenance personnel can enter kiln well ontology from ground, and then enter
Inside passway for transmitting electricity, the time and maintenance duration into designated position are substantially reduced.
In order to guarantee the safety of electric power kiln well, also for avoiding impacting urban life, the well lid of electric power kiln well
Be made into steel well lid or be made into concrete manhole cover, no matter which kind of well lid, the weight of electric power well lid is all very heavy, one
People fail to open.Traditional open method is using pick, crowbar, sledgehammer and to pull mode with suspension hook and prize well lid inner wall and manpower
Hook well lid dog hole, to realize the purpose that well lid is moved away to electric power kiln well.Traditional electric power kiln well opener structure is simple, behaviour
Work is not also cumbersome, but has the following deficiencies: 1, due to well lid heavier-weight, cooperating lift to move well lid with two people entirely, not only
Time-consuming and laborious, working efficiency is lower.Especially well lid is chronically under adverse circumstances, and well lid and kiln well can be filled and be pressed between
There is soil in fact, and the meeting of steel well lid and kiln well generate corrosion between, so that well lid unlatching becomes more difficult, it only will by manpower
Well lid moves away from kiln well and needs to spend a large amount of strength;2, in well lid handling process, such as two people cooperate bad, well lid run-off the straight,
It is easy to cause and falls, occur injuring accident by a crashing object;3, traditional electric power kiln well opening device carries inconvenient with transport;4, easily
Damage the damage of kiln well lid body and tool.
